Search over projects from Github, Bitbucket, Google Code, Codeplex, Sourceforge, Fedora Project, GitLab to find real-world usage variable names. Also a daily Algorithm Copybook. Also a GitHub stars, repositories tagger and organizer tool. Just search \"codelf\" on VS Code EXTENSIONS pane and click install. Usage 1. Select text, right-click and select \"Codelf\". Codelf for Atom Install Codelf is on Atom package. Search \"codelf\" on Atom setting pane and click install.Please see Atom Packages in the Atom Flight Manual Usage 1. Select text, right-click and click \"Codelf\". 2. Open Packages menu select \"Codelf\" 3. Press CTRL+ALT+E to open Codelf Also see How to use Codelf on Atom Codelf for Sublime Text Install 1. Download Codelf for Sublime or Select a \"st-\" version to download 2. Unzip and rename the folder to Codelf 3. Copy the folder into Packages directory, which you can find using the menu item Sublime Text - Preferences - Browse Packages... 4. Restart Sublime Text Usage 1. Select text, right-click and click \"Codelf\". 2.
